Rare cruisestitch Posted April 6, 2012 #2 Share Posted April 6, 2012 generally passengers must be on board 30 minutes prior to departure. The times will be listed in the daily and also on a sign at the exit. Pay attention to them -- the ship generally leaves on time and late passengers are out of luck.
